Summary

Dr Lynn Armstrong Elementary is a public elementary school in Missouri City, Texas, serving 515 students in grades PK-5. The school is part of the Fort Bend Independent School District, which is ranked 325 out of 961 districts in the state.

Despite the school's higher per-student spending and smaller class sizes, Dr Lynn Armstrong Elementary has consistently ranked in the bottom quartile of Texas elementary schools over the past 10 years. The school's performance on STAAR tests is significantly below the district and state averages across all grade levels and subjects, with proficiency rates ranging from 44-51% in reading and 25-46% in math, compared to the district's 60-67% and 55-55% respectively. The school's struggles are particularly pronounced for certain student subgroups, such as English Language Learners, Special Education students, and those from low-income backgrounds.

Interestingly, the nearby Highlands Elementary, Austin Parkway Elementary, and Settlers Way Elementary schools in the Fort Bend ISD generally perform significantly better on academic measures, with higher proficiency rates and statewide rankings, despite having lower per-student spending and a lower percentage of economically disadvantaged students compared to Dr Lynn Armstrong Elementary. This suggests that factors beyond just funding and resources may be contributing to the persistent achievement gaps at the school.

Frequently Asked Questions about Dr Lynn Armstrong Elementary

In the 2024-25 school year, 517 students attended Dr Lynn Armstrong Elementary.

Students at Dr Lynn Armstrong Elementary are 71% Hispanic, 23% African American, 2% White, 2% Asian, 1% Two or more races.

Students who attend Dr Lynn Armstrong Elementary usually go on to attend:

Middle : Missouri City Middle
High : Thurgood Marshall High School

Dr Lynn Armstrong Elementary ranks 2876th of 4651 Texas elementary schools. SchoolDigger rates this school 2 stars out of 5.
